                A bit cool maybe.
                Do you have a chart with temps & RH (VPD) and light levels & EC for a 12 to 14 week grow period showing relative changes over the period?
                70⁰F is about spot on immediately after germination but should be climbing about 2⁰F every week after that till your around 82⁰F then transitioning to flower start lowering again till finally hitting 71/72⁰F.

                Night time a couple of degrees cooler but you can mess around with that to increase/decrease growth during the stretch if you want.

                  Don't flip the nutes till flowers appear and keep doing calmag....so wait 2 to 3 weeks. Transition them over a couple of weeks. They need veg level N for the stretch
